LOS ANGELES, CA, USA , Jan 3, 2024 / ReportWire.com / -- Planet TV Studios, a leading producer of pioneering television series, confidently proclaims the unveiling of its latest documentary series, "New Frontiers", casting a light on the cutting-edge accomplishments of TissueGnostics. This intriguing documentary dives into the significant breakthroughs made by TissueGnostics, a leading global entity in microscopy automation, imaging analysis, cytological analysis, tissue evaluation and digital cell morphology automation, and further aspects.
"New Frontiers" is a insightful series exquisitely developed to explore cutting-edge companies that are defining the future of worldwide healthcare. The documentary episodes will be screened in early January 2024 on national TV networks, Bloomberg Network, and streamable on-demand through a variety of platforms, including Amazon, Google Play platform, Roku Channel, and extra sources.

"Seeing is believing!" - This classic maxim proves accurate in various areas of human existence, yet in the domain of analytical science, visual scrutiny does not suffice. TissueGnostics addresses this limitation with its innovative Tissue Image Cytometers, offering a holistic method to unlock the molecular mechanisms behind illnesses such as cancerous conditions, immune system disorders, and infectious illnesses.
Since 2003, TissueGnostics has become a world pioneer, shaping biomedical research in over numerous countries across the globe. Their innovations have been highlighted in thousands of studies and appeared in over 800 peer-reviewed journals, assisting scientists globally in their journey to uncover the origins of disease formation and find treatments for patients.
TissueGnostics’ technologies hold significant importance in advancing precision medicine, with the promise to aid many patients on a global scale. The worldwide team at TissueGnostics is unwaveringly committed to their company slogan - Precision that Inspires!.

Economic and Social Ramifications
The wider consequences from digital pathology cover more than the traditional confines within lab settings.
In the economic realm, the switch from manual to digital pathology is changing budget allocations in healthcare plus distribution of resources.
By decreasing the period required for slide review by shortening minimizing diagnostic inaccuracies, digital pathology can result in considerable financial savings within medical systems. The financial gains in turn can be applied in research and patient care, leading to a virtuous cycle that fuels further innovation and improved care.
Societally, the integration regarding tech-based pathology holds the promise to open up access to reach regarding high-quality diagnostic analysis health services.
Far-flung and neglected regions, whereby accessibility to knowledgeable diagnosticians can be in short supply, stand to benefit immensely from e-pathology. Computerized digital captures can be shared over wide territories, enabling distant online consultations as well as so that clients access knowledgeable evaluations regardless of one’s locational region. Such democratization of specialized knowledge is remarkably important at a time when disparities in medical services remain a formidable challenge.
Besides, the digital data yielded with digital clinical pathology yields a plethora of opportunities pertaining to epidemiological examinations plus public health projects efforts. Large information sets which encapsulate minute fluctuations across histological layout can provide perspectives across illness patterns, therapy effectiveness, plus in addition contextual factors affecting clinical outcomes.
